Understanding the Current Australian Landscape

Let’s be frank: Australian gambling laws are complex and, at times, frustrating. The Interactive Gambling Act of 2001 set the foundation, but the industry has grown exponentially since then. The focus has largely shifted to offshore operators, and the regulatory environment constantly evolves. This means staying informed isn’t just a good idea; it’s essential to protect yourself. Know the legalities surrounding online casinos, sports betting, and any other form of online wagering you engage in. Familiarise yourself with the licensing and regulatory bodies that oversee these platforms. This knowledge will help you avoid potentially problematic situations and ensure you’re playing on legitimate sites.

The Importance of Bankroll Management

This is a fundamental principle, but it bears repeating. Bankroll management is the bedrock of responsible gambling and a key element of long-term success. Even the most skilled players can be undone by poor financial discipline. Set a budget and stick to it. Decide how much you’re willing to lose and never chase losses. This means knowing your limits and understanding that losses are part of the game. Break your bankroll down into smaller, manageable units to extend your playing time and reduce the risk of significant losses. Consider using a spreadsheet or dedicated bankroll management software to track your wins and losses and monitor your progress. This will provide valuable insights into your playing habits and help you identify areas for improvement.

Game Selection and Variance

Understanding game variance is crucial. High-variance games offer the potential for larger payouts but also carry a higher risk. Low-variance games provide more consistent, albeit smaller, wins. Tailor your game selection to your risk tolerance and bankroll size. If you’re looking to stretch your bankroll and enjoy a longer playing session, consider low-variance games. If you’re chasing the thrill of a big win, high-variance games might be more your style, but be prepared for potential losing streaks. Research the Return to Player (RTP) percentages of different games. The higher the RTP, the better your chances of winning over the long term. This information is usually readily available on the casino’s website or through independent review sites.

Bonus Hunting and Promotions

Bonuses and promotions can be a great way to boost your bankroll, but you need to approach them strategically. Read the terms and conditions carefully.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, game restrictions, and time limits. Don’t be swayed by flashy offers without understanding the fine print. Look for bonuses that offer a reasonable playthrough requirement and that are applicable to the games you enjoy playing. Consider the value of free spins and other perks. Some bonuses are more valuable than others, so do your research and compare offers from different platforms. Be aware of any restrictions on withdrawal amounts and the methods available.
